Fletcher King  (LSE:FLK) Pretax Margin % Explanation

The pretax margin, as know as pretax profit margin, is widely used to measure the operating efficiency of a company before deducting taxes.

The pretax margin is sometimes preferred over the net margin as tax expenditures can make profitability comparisons between companies misleading.

It is a useful tool to compare companies operating in the same sector and less effective when comparing companies from other sectors as each industry generally has different operating expenses and sales patterns.

The long term trend of the pretax margin is a good indicator of the competitiveness and health of the business.

Fletcher King Pretax Margin % Calculation

Pretax margin - also known as pretax profit margin is the ratio of Pretax Income div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

Fletcher King's Pretax Margin for the fiscal year that ended in Apr. 2025 is calculated as

Pretax Margin=Pre-Tax Income (A: Apr. 2025 )/Revenue (A: Apr. 2025 )
=0.274/3.841
=7.13 %

Fletcher King's Pretax Margin for the quarter that ended in Oct. 2025 is calculated as

Pretax Margin=Pre-Tax Income (Q: Oct. 2025 )/Revenue (Q: Oct. 2025 )
=0.001/1.631
=0.06 %

Fletcher King Business Description

Address 19-20 Great Pulteney Street, Soho, London, GBR, W1F 9NF
Fletcher King PLC is a property fund management company. The company along with its subsidiaries provides a comprehensive range of property services and advice including property fund management, property asset management, rating, valuations, and investment broking throughout the United Kingdom. The group is organized into one operating segment which is General Services. It generates the majority of its revenue from the UK.
